CLI
Command-Line Interface
GUI(Graphic User Interface)가 개발되기 이전부터 컴퓨터를 조작하기 위해 사용된 인터페이스입니다.
Linux, macOS 운영체제에서 실행되는 터미널은 CLI입니다. 입력하는 글자와 출력되는 글자로 컴퓨터와 소통할 수 있습니다. 컴퓨터가 출력하는 글자를 읽을 수 있어야 합니다.
키보드의 입력을 확인하고 편집할 수 있는 한 줄의 공간을 프롬프트(Prompt)라고 합니다.
pwd 로 실행하며 현재 위치의 경로를 터미널에 출력합니다.
mkdir '폴더명' 으로 실행하며 새로운 폴더를 생성합니다.
ls 로 실행하며 특정 폴더에 포함된 파일이나 하위 폴더의 리스트를 출력합니다.
cd '폴더의 경로' 로 실행하며 해당 경로의 폴더로 진입 할 수 있습니다. 폴더의 경로엔 상대 경로와 절대 경로가 사용 될 수 있습니다.
touch '파일명' 으로 실행하며 현재 경로에 파일을 생성 할 수 있습니다. '파일명' 내에는 확장자도 포함됩니다.
cat '파일명' 으로 실행하며 해당 파일 내의 내용을 터미널에 출력합니다.
rm '대상' 으로 실행하여 대상을 삭제 할 수 있으며 폴더를 삭제할 경우엔 -rf 속성이 붙어야합니다.
mv '대상' '디렉토리' = 위치 변경
mv '대상' '변경할 이름' = 이름 변경
cp '원본' '사본' 으로 실행하여 복사 할 수 있습니다.
root 폴더부터 시작된 경로입니다.
특정 폴더 또는 파일의 위치를 현재 위치를 기준점으로 나타낸 경로입니다.